Transaction 72589a6228a67d781b535ba0cd507b5b531bf3398037f57a3b4ee3f58fe7ffac
1 Input
1 Output
-
72589a6228a67d781b535ba0cd507b5b531bf3398037f57a3b4ee3f58fe7ffac:0
- value
- 1028304
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b888ebfe02c95a5ec43357cbcd4bccf7fa9a5cea OP_EQUAL
- address
- 3JWkHLWFutCTHHzKgoD5yF9H6LdcL6WqQv